5000 Pesos

Issuer Chile
Year 1981-2008
Type Standard circulation banknote
Value 5000 Pesos
Currency New peso (1975-date)
Composition Paper
Size 145 × 70 mm
Shape Rectangular
Printer Casa de Moneda de Chile, Chile
Designer(s)
Engraver(s) Erik Lindberg
In circulation to
Reference(s) P#155
Obverse description Brown and red-violet on multicolor underprint. Portrait of Chilean poet Gabriela Mistral at right; left side an allegory to motherhood.
Obverse lettering BANCO CENTRAL DE CHILE 5000 CINCO MIL PESOS CASA DE MONEDA DE CHILE
(Translation: Central Bank of Chile Five Thousand Pesos Chile Mint)
Reverse description Brown and red-violet on multicolor underprint. Allegorical woman with musical instrument, seated male at center (Allegory to the arts).
Reverse lettering BANCO CENTRAL DE CHILE 5000 CINCO MIL PESOS PREMIO NOBEL 1945
(Translation: Central Bank of Chile Five Thousand Pesos Nobel Prize 1945)
Signature(s) Sergio de la Cuadra Fabres, Carlos Molina Orrego, Enrique Seguel Morel, Jorge Court Moock, Jorge Correa Gatica, Andrés Bianchi, Julio Acevedo Acuña, Enrique Tassara, Enrique Marshall Rivera, Roberto Zahler Mayanz, Camilo Carrasco Alfonso, Carlos Massad
Protection type Watermark
Protection description Portrait of Gabriela Mistral
